To safely capture and convert solar energy in variable urban microclimates, the underlying hardware must adhere to rigorous technical benchmarks. Evaluating these specifications ensures that compact arrays deliver maximum utility. Below is a comprehensive breakdown of the world-class engineering standards integrated into our hybrid and high-power microinverters.
| Performance Metric | Industry Significance | Our Engineering Standard | Advantage |
|---|---|---|---|
| Ingress Protection | Defense against harsh weather and moisture | IP67 Rating | Guarantees flawless operation during heavy rainstorms, high winds, and continuous outdoor exposure. |
| Energy Conversion | Maximizing usable AC output from limited panel arrays | 97.8% Peak Efficiency | Transforms significantly more captured sunlight into grid-ready power, vital for smaller footprints. |
| Power Tracking | Mitigating the effects of localized shading | Module-Level MPPT | Ensures that if one angled panel falls under a shadow, the rest of the system maintains peak performance. |
| System Longevity | Total lifecycle reliability and cost reduction | 25-Year Design Life | Provides decades of maintenance-free operation, seamlessly matching the lifespan of premium tier-1 panels. |
